Title: Innovations and Contributions of Adam W. Cates in Minimally Invasive Medical Devices
Introduction: Adam W. Cates, based in Minneapolis, Minnesota, has established himself as a prominent inventor in the field of medical technology. With an impressive portfolio of 28 patents, his work focuses on developing innovative solutions for minimally invasive procedures, particularly in the realm of baroreflex therapy systems.
Latest Patents: Among his latest innovations, Cates has patented an implant tool and an improved electrode design for minimally invasive procedures. His patent describes devices and methods for the introduction and implantation of an electrode as part of this technique. The implantable baroreflex activation system features a control system with an electrical lead that is designed to connect with the control system. This lead, containing a monopolar electrode, is configured for implantation on the outer surface of a blood vessel. The control system is specifically programmed to deliver baroreflex therapy using the monopolar electrode to a baroreceptor located within the wall of the blood vessel. Additionally, Cates has developed an adapter for connection to a pulse generator, which allows for a mapping procedure as part of the implanting process prior to fully securing the baroreflex therapy system.
